Taliban claims suicide bombing in Afghanistan that killed 14

Kabul: Taliban militants on Tuesday claimed responsibility for a suicide bombing that killed 14 people in Parwan province.

A Taliban suicide bomber targeted police patrol team in Siagurd district of Parwan province on Monday, Xinhua cited the group as saying.

Those killed included six police personnel and seven civilians in addition to the bomber, a police official said.

The suicide bombing in Siaguard district of Parwan province took place just one day before holding the four-nation talks in Kabul on Tuesday.

The four-nation talks will discuss the Afghan peace process and find a roadmap for bringing Taliban into negotiating table to end lingering crisis through dialogue.

Taliban militants, according to local observers, would intensify their activities ahead of proposed peace talks and possible sitting with government on negotiating table.
